S : MARASMUS WITH FORMULA 75 MILK THERAPY IN THE CLINIC OF THE ADVENTIST UNIVERSITY OF INDONESIA Grace Christine Monalisa Damanik NIM: 2053017 Marasmus is one case of malnutrition which is one of the biggest problems in the world. 1 in 10 children under five year old in Indonesia suffer from malnutrition, this disease is most susceptible to occur in children aged 0-5 years and causes the growth problems due to a lack of calories and protein in the body. The symptoms include have thin body, thin hair, hair loss and browning, anorexia, weakness, sunken stomach. The goal of nursing care for Marasmus children is by giving formula milk 75 to stabilize the child's condition in the stabilization phase and prepare the child to receive greater fluid and energy in the transition phase and after that in the rehabilitation phase, food is given to catch up with the child's growth. The writing was done by using descriptive method in the form of case reports by collecting data through observations, interviews, documentation studies, and literature studies. The patient's complaints were fever ± 2 weeks ago, nausea, vomiting every time he was given food, diarrhea since 3 days ago, BB; 8 Kg, TB: 88 cm. Nursing diagnoses were taken, namely: nutritional imbalance less than the need for RT insufficient intake; hyperthermia RT disease process; diarrhea RT bacterial infection; deficiency of knowledge about the condition, diet, care, treatment RT lack of information. Interventions are structured and administered through nursing implementation. The results of the evaluation of formula 75 milk therapy showed that the child's condition began to stabilize and there was an increase in body weight. The treatment was carried out for 6 days, the body weight increased to 9 kg, and the child had an appetite for food and looked energized. Suggestions are given to parents, namely that in the process of improving nutrition, patients must often be taken to the health facility to be guided in pursuing growth and provide nutritious food.
